Washington County Sheriff’s Office Responds To Two Fatal Accidents On Same Day

(Washington County) The Washington County Sheriff’s Department handled two fatal accidents Wednesday afternoon. At 3:49 pm a collision was reported between a sedan and semi-truck on County Highway M near Trading Post Trail in the Town of Trenton.

The operator of the vehicle, a Washington County man in his sixties, died at the scene. The semi operator was not injured.  The semi was stopped in traffic to deliver equipment and the sedan ran into the back of it.

Shortly before 4:30 pm the Sheriff’s communications center took a 911 call reporting a farm accident at 2742 Hillside Road in the Town of Polk. Shortly after Sheriff’s deputies and first responders arrived they located the victim.

The 69-year-old Town of Polk man died at the scene. Sheriff’s officials say the man’s death appears to be accidental in nature, foul play is not suspected.
